내 이름은 김삼순 (My Lovely Sam-soon) : The Drama That More Than Half of Koreans Watched

[elementor-template id=”3273″]

내 이름은 김삼순 (My Lovely Sam-soon), a popular TV series aired in 2005 that put the entire nation into the Kim Sam-soon Syndrome.

The series recorded the highest view rating of over 50%, which means over half of Koreans watched it. Literally everyone talked about the show and everything on the series went viral.

It’s a romantic comedy that shows the life of Kim Sam-soon, an unmarried, “old maid” patissier. Although the drama includes the clichés of Cinderella’s story and the love triangle, the director does an excellent job of twisting the plot in a very interesting, unexpected way.

Kim Sam-soon used to be the pronoun of an old maid after the series aired. Unbelievably, she was only 30 years old. Many people were shocked that the series put a 30-year-old as an old maid.

Who’s in the show? Hyun Bin, Kim Sun-ah, Jung Ryeo-won, and Daniel Henney. Everyone in the series became top celebrities after the series. ✌️
